Governor of Erbil Meets with Co-Mayor of Cezire Municipality

On Friday, May 3, 2024, Governor Omed Khoshnaw of Erbil, accompanied by a delegation, visited the municipality of Cezire city in Turkey, where they were welcomed by Guler Yerbasan and Abdurrahim Durmus, the co-mayors of Cezire.

At the meeting, Governor Omed Khoshnaw of Erbil extended congratulations to the mayors of Cezire for their success in the recent municipal elections, offering best wishes for their tenure and emphasizing his desire for the continual growth of Cezire as a historical city. He underscored the importance of enhancing relations between the two regions.

During another part of the meeting, Governor Omed Khoshnaw of Erbil discussed the economic landscape and strategies for bolstering economic, industrial, commercial, and investment ties between the Kurdistan Region and Turkey. He emphasized that within the framework of existing laws and regulations in the Kurdistan Region, the Erbil Governorate offers full support and facilities to companies, traders, and investors.

The co-mayors of Cezire Municipality expressed their delight at the visit of Governor Omed Khoshnaw and his delegation, highlighting the significance of advancing and solidifying relations between the two entities. They affirmed their willingness to coordinate closely with the Governor of Erbil.

At the end of the visit, Governor Omed Khoshnaw and the mayors of Cezire exchanged souvenirs.
